About Ryan Grothouse

Ryan Grothouse serves as the VP of Engineering and Head of Engineering at Mux, where he has worked since 2023. He has extensive experience in cloud technologies, automation, and software development, with a background that includes roles at Gannett and GE.

Work at Mux

Ryan Grothouse currently serves as the VP of Engineering and Head of Engineering at Mux, a position he has held since 2023. Prior to this role, he was the Director of Engineering for Video Delivery, Edge, and Real-Time at Mux from 2022 to 2023. His earlier tenure at Mux includes serving as the Engineering Lead for Platform Engineering from 2020 to 2022. In these roles, he has focused on building high-performing teams and integrating technology with processes.

Education and Expertise

Ryan Grothouse earned a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science from the University of Dayton, where he studied from 2006 to 2010. He possesses advanced skills in cloud and automation technologies, including Puppet and vCloud Automation Center. His programming expertise includes a variety of languages and technologies such as Perl, VMware/vSphere5, and Sinatra. He also has strong capabilities in Linux administration and Oracle DBA.

Background

Before joining Mux, Ryan Grothouse worked at Gannett | USA TODAY NETWORK in various roles, including Senior Manager of Platform as a Service from 2017 to 2020, and Director of API Services from 2019 to 2020. He also held the position of Principal DevOps Engineer at Gannett from 2016 to 2020. His earlier experience includes working at Churchill Downs Incorporated as a Senior DevOps Engineer and at GE as a Senior Technologist in Cloud and Application Services.
